Q. How does the laser printer works?
Answer:-
When a text or else image is entered into the CPU it produces a series of varying voltages. This manages a LED (light emitting diode) in the printer. This releases flashes of laser when it falls on a charged photo conducting drum. The area correspond the text or else image will either be neutralized or else oppositely charged. A toner which has the similar charge as the background is sprayed onto it. It merely sticks to the text or image and is repelled by the background. A fresh paper is at present pressed onto the toner as well as is slightly heated so that it sticks firmly on the paper.
